# 299Rupee 1178 RY 6 Muzaffar JangIndia C Indep. Kingdoms - Farrukhabad India – Farrukhabad – Muzaffar Jang (AH 1185-1210 / AD 1771-1796). Issue in the name of the Mughal Emperor Shah Alam II. Rupee AH (1)178 RY 6 (AD 1764/5), Mint: Ahmadnagar-Farrukhabad, Silver (ø 28 mm – w. 11.29 g.). Edge: plain. KM 28. Brown 4986. Plant p. 98.
Obverse: Persian legend. Couplet with the Ruler's name and titles (from bottom to top: [Zad bar Haft Kishwar] Sikkah / Sayah Fazl Hami din / llah Muhammad Shah ‘Alam Badshah = Struck coin through the seven climes, (the shadow) of the divine favour, Shah Alam, the Emperor, the defender of the Faith of Mohammed). Divided date ([1]1-78) in the central line at left. Mint marks in field.
Reverse: Persian legend. Mint name and Julus formula (from bottom to top: Ahmadnagar Farrukhabad zarb / sanat 6 julus / maimanat manus = struck at Ahmadnagar Farrukhabad, (in the) year 6 (of his) reign associated with prosperity). Mint marks in field.
Literature: Brown C. J. – Catalogue of Coins in the Provincial Museum Lucknow / The Mughal Emperors – Vol. I-II, Oxford, 1920 (reprinted 1985). Krause C. and Mishler C. – Standard Catalog of World Coins 1701-1800 – Krause Publications, 3rd Edition, Usa, 2002. Plant R. J. – Arab Coins and how to read them – Spink and Son Ltd., London, 1973, 1980 (revised), reprinted 2000.
